A Grand Celebration in Udaipur
Rashmika Mandanna and Vijay Deverakonda's wedding has become a hot topic this month, featuring a lavish four-day celebration that commenced on February 23 in Udaipur, Rajasthan. The festivities included pool volleyball and a delightful Japanese dining experience. Their wedding, held on February 26, was a private affair steeped in Telugu and Kodava traditions. Following the ceremonies, the couple returned to Hyderabad to continue with additional rituals and prepare for their reception. Their wedding photos took social media by storm, with Rashmika's Instagram post garnering an impressive 23.5 million likes, while Vijay's post received 18.5 million likes, marking Rashmika as the most-liked actress in Asia, surpassing Virat Kohli's previous record.
Rashmika Surpasses Virat Kohli's Record
Rashmika Mandanna breaks Virat Kohli's record
On February 26, Rashmika shared heartfelt wedding pictures on Instagram, which quickly went viral, amassing 23.5 million likes. Previously, Virat Kohli held the record with 22.9 million likes on a post celebrating his ICC Men's T20 World Cup victory against the West Indies, despite having a massive following of 274 million.

Nostalgia from Their On-Screen Romance
Reel wedding video goes viral
As their wedding images circulated online, fans reminisced about their on-screen romance in the film Geetha Govindam. Clips from the movie, where Vijay and Rashmika portrayed a couple getting married according to Telugu customs, resurfaced, evoking strong emotions among fans. In a memorable scene, Vijay's character ties a sacred thread around Rashmika's neck, symbolizing their union, mirroring the joy Rashmika felt during her real-life wedding. Following their intimate ceremony, the couple is set to host a grand reception in Hyderabad on March 4, with a guest list that includes their co-stars, including Allu Arjun, who is expected to attend for his co-star from Pushpa 2: The Rule.
